    Hello,

    I’m having an issue with the following – any help or guidance would be appreciated.

    I currently have a blog thats been running for several months on my main domain (www.domain.com).

    I want to create a members area, so I installed WordPress again in http://www.domain.com/members. I want the members area to contain all the content on the first blog (www.domain.com).

    So I imported the mysql database into the second blog and it works great – all the categories, comments, pages, etc.

    But after about 30 minutes, it fails. I can NO LONGER access the admin section of the second blog – it is by default reverting to the admin section of the second blog. In addition, all the comments, categories, etc that were working no longer work – they again revert to the first blog.

    When you imported the DB (vefore or after) did you change the two values – site_url and home – in the option table of the database? Maybe they are still pointing to the original (=first) blog…
